The estate and the wine
The estate and the wine Combining the luscious fruitiness of well-ripened Cabernets with the charming civility of barrel vinification, Yannick and Benoît Amirault continue their exciting exploration of Loire reds through organic farming.

Established nearly a century ago on the limestone terroirs of the Loire, their 19-hectare estate produces wines under the Bourgueil and Saint-Nicolas-de-Bourgueil appellations, aged in barrels or sandstone jars.

Awarded 2 stars in the RVF Guide, these perfectionists achieve the perfect resonance, combining a heritage of old vines with flawless virtuosity, creating great wines with penetrating freshness.
Wine A favorite of the Selection Committee, rated 93/100, the 2023 Red Saint-Nicolas-de-Bourgueil La Source opens with a very pure nose, both concentrated and ripe, with charming notes of graphite and black fruits. The structure offers an absolutely perfect texture, dense, mouthwatering, and tight, with fine tannins. A model Cabernet to enjoy over the next 6 to 8 years.
Vinification Hand-harvested, 100% de-stemmed, alcoholic fermentation for 3 weeks in open vats with gentle maceration, aged 5 to 10 months in foudre.

Certified organic wine.
